
China’s Ambitious A.I. Strategy: A Race to Dominate the Future
As competitions for technological superiority heat up globally, few nations stand as poised and prepared as China. For over a decade, the Chinese government has dedicated significant resources toward establishing the country as a powerhouse in artificial intelligence (A.I.), mirroring its efforts in electric vehicle (EV) and solar panel production. Motivated by a desire to close the technological gap with the United States, the Chinese approach highlights a significant industrial policy shift.
Industrial Policy: The Engine Behind China’s A.I. Growth
China’s industrial policy has been an essential catalyst for its rise in the A.I. sector. By focusing on homegrown talents and technology, local governments have sparked the emergence of A.I. start-ups across the country, particularly in tech hubs like Hangzhou, home to giants such as Alibaba and innovative firms like DeepSeek. The Dream Town development stands as a testament to this initiative, offering a nurturing environment for A.I. talent to thrive.
From Open-Source Initiatives to Global Competitiveness
The announcement last year that OpenAI would restrict access to its advanced systems for Chinese developers initially seemed like a setback. However, rather than deterring progress, it spurred a pivot toward open-source systems. As Chinese companies developed their own A.I. technologies, they quickly caught up with international players, showcasing performance that rivals the world’s best systems.
Strategic State Support: A Blueprint for Innovation
Beijing’s investment in A.I. spans the entire technology stack, from chip manufacturing to data resources. This strategic funding reflects a broader commitment to achieving self-sufficiency in crucial tech areas, particularly as U.S. administrations implement restrictions designed to stifle China’s technological ascent. Surprisingly, these restrictions often fuel the very innovation they aim to curtail, compelling Chinese firms to develop competitive alternatives domestically.
